We use a caxtonfx card in Europe. It's a MasterCard and we've never had it rejected anywhere. There is no charge for withdrawing euros or for swiping. There is an upfront cost of £5 or something like this but this can be written off against cashback available at topcashback or quidco. I wouldn't preload a card that charged every time I used, you might as well just use your current account / normal credit card in that case.

Tuftmuppet, we both have Fairfx cards and they are MasterCard so can be used where MasterCard is accepted. I only use mine to take money out of the wall - OH loads his to pay restaurant bills and petrol and no problems with it being accepted. I only preload just a couple of hours before withdrawing the cash - stick it on in the chalet and take out in the village a bit later. There is a very small charge for withdrawal of cash so I usually take about 200 euros out at a time.

We use caxtonfx visa cards - for business and pleasure - all over Serre Chevalier, never had it refused in a shop or restaurant. I even paid for a single coffee with it at Cafe Soleil once ...
Load from 150 euros at a time, easy online account access.
The only issues may be buying petrol at the pump (it will allocate a higher amount than you spent on petrol) and it's not always accepted on road tolls ...
